Disney Names Direct-to-Consumer And International Unit Chief Technology Officer

The Walt Disney Company has named Aaron LaBerge as their executive vice president and chief technology officer for their Direct-to-Consumer and International Unit, according to Deadline.

  • LaBerge will help shape the technology behind Disney’s direct-to-consumer streaming of sports and other entertainment content around the world.
  • LaBerge will report to Kevin Mayer, Disney’s chairman of Direct-to-Consumer and International.
  • The new CTO will be in charge of a team of thousands of technologists, engineers, designers and developers.
  • That team will handle linear and digital media distribution technology, advertising technology, consumer data platforms, international broadcast operations, and the development, engineering, and deployment of all consumer-facing digital products for the company globally.
  • LaBerge has served as the executive vice president and CTO at ESPN since 2015.
  • He also served on the Disney Research Advisory Board.

What they’re saying:

  • Kevin Mayer, Disney’s chairman of Direct-to-Consumer and International: “As a champion of innovation and growth, Aaron will work across our segment and the larger company to develop an industry-leading technology infrastructure to meet future demands.”
